Today is the one-year anniversary of the passage of Proposition 8, and sadly today we also are grappling with last night’s loss in Maine.
Over the last few days, I have been full of emotion, thinking about what I was doing this time last year. On November 4th, I was up at 3AM, after an hour and a half of glorious sleep, and I arrived at campaign headquarters at 4:15AM. I planned to film the headquarters before the lights came on at 5AM. To my surprise, the staff had arrived even earlier, unable to sleep at all in anticipation of Election Day. Twenty-three hours later, we were all still awake, holding onto hope that Prop 8 would not pass.
I’m sharing THE CAMPAIGN trailer with you today as a reminder of that day, the work that went into it, and the work that is ahead. It is a window into the film and a window into the last 18 months of struggle for LGBT equality.
